Output d7b66ec36daa49d9e128ec68caffc32ed5938cddb2fd13e8a65e2d262dbb51e6:2

value
1369952
script pubkey
OP_0 OP_PUSHBYTES_20 f063de16a9945284e4805a9c8595493a02784625
address
bc1q7p3au94fj3fgfeyqt2wgt92f8gp8s339xvn0wa
transaction
d7b66ec36daa49d9e128ec68caffc32ed5938cddb2fd13e8a65e2d262dbb51e6
confirmations
45432
spent
true